Why I Launched the Favorite Hits Podcast
Preserving the Legacy Behind the Action
The action you see on screen lasts seconds.
The stories behind it last a lifetime.
That’s why I launched Favorite Hits Podcast.
Not as another interview show.
Not as a highlight reel.
But as a place where the people behind the hits finally get to tell their story.
The Why Behind the Podcast
I’ve spent most of my life around fighters, stunt performers, stunt coordinators, wrestlers, and action-driven professionals.
These are people who:
Train when no one is watching
Take hits so others can shine
Solve problems under pressure
Put safety, trust, and teamwork above ego
And yet, most of their stories never get told.
The audience sees the explosion.
They don’t see the preparation.
They see the fall.
They don’t see the years of training behind it.
Favorite Hits Podcast exists to change that.

Why Stunt Performers, Fighters, and Wrestlers?
Because these worlds understand something most people don’t.
You don’t survive here by accident.
Stunt performers and fighters know:
How to control fear instead of eliminate it
How to prepare so instinct takes over
How to protect others while doing dangerous work
How to take responsibility when things go wrong
That mindset translates to:
Leadership
Entrepreneurship
Personal growth
Family life
Creative work
These guests aren’t just action professionals.
They’re problem solvers in motion.
